My and my husband bought a truck about a year ago from Northwest Motorsports. We knew that buying a used truck was risky but they assured us that the truck was in great condition and other than tires it needed no work. First of all we spent wayyyy to much money... WAY OVER PRICED but "They did a full check over the vehicle." WE had the truck for a matter of days and wanted to take it back, but than me and my husband talked about it and we decided to keep it thinking it was a small problem that could be fixed.

Within under 3000 miles put on the truck we had to replace the clutch for $1000. Within 4000 of having the truck we had to rebuild the entire transmission for $2200, now within this entire year we've put only 6000 miles on this truck it is once again in the shop getting the transfer case rebuit, fixed whatever, a guestimate of another $1500. Thats not the end of this nightmare, there is something wrong with the suspension and the 40inch tires still need to be replaced. God knows what else.

I would never buy from this place EVER. And I think there a bunch of crooks...
